Plasmafocus-pumped Plasma Jet

Based on observations of non-thermal population of the Balmer lines of hydrogen at stationary high-power plasma jets a pulsed plasma jet is used being pumped by a plasmafocus rather than a stationary arc. Helium is used as working gas, since the Balmer-alpha line Hell164,0 nm of hydrogen-like Helium is considered as candidate for population inversion. The optical diagnostics consists of a fast, differentially pumped dedection system including a spectrograph (grating: 1200 l/mm), a gateable multichannel plate and a CCD-camera. Emission spectra of the Hell 164,0 nm line are investigated depending on filling pressure and charging voltage.
